Malikaa is a 2017 Maldivian romantic drama film directed by Ali Musthafa. Produced by Malla Nasir and Ibrahim Rasheed under ES Entertainment, the film stars Mohamed Jumayyil, Fathimath Azifa, Ali Azim and Nuzuhath Shuaib in pivotal roles.[1] The film was released on 2 March 2017.
